What Essential Features Define the Best Canopy Hammock?

The best canopy hammock is defined by several essential features that enhance comfort, durability, and usability.

  • Durable Fabric: High-quality, weather-resistant materials such as ripstop nylon or breathable cotton are crucial for longevity and comfort. These fabrics not only withstand the elements but also provide a soft and pleasant experience for the user.
  • Sturdy Frame: A robust frame made from materials like aluminum or steel ensures stability and safety while in use. A strong frame supports the weight of the hammock and the user, preventing accidents and increasing the hammock’s overall lifespan.
  • Canopy Design: An adjustable or detachable canopy offers protection from sun and rain, enhancing usability in various weather conditions. This feature is essential for outdoor settings, allowing users to enjoy their hammock without worrying about UV exposure or sudden rain showers.
  • Easy Setup: The best canopy hammocks come with user-friendly setup mechanisms, such as integrated straps or quick-release buckles, making it easy to assemble and disassemble. This convenience is particularly important for campers and outdoor enthusiasts who need to set up quickly and efficiently.
  • Comfort Features: Extra padding, built-in pillows, or ergonomic designs contribute significantly to the comfort of the hammock. These features allow users to relax for extended periods without discomfort, making the hammock ideal for lounging or napping.
  • Portability: A lightweight and compact design is essential for easy transport, especially for those who hike or travel. Hammocks that come with a carrying case or can be easily packed away facilitate mobility and convenience for outdoor adventures.
  • Weight Capacity: A high weight capacity is necessary to accommodate different users and ensure safety. The best canopy hammocks typically support a significant amount of weight, providing peace of mind for those looking to share their hammock with others.

How Do Materials Influence the Durability of a Canopy Hammock?

  • Fabric: The type of fabric used in the hammock can determine its resistance to wear and tear. High-quality fabrics like nylon or polyester are often preferred for their strength and UV resistance, ensuring the hammock withstands exposure to sunlight and elements over time.
  • Frame: The frame material plays a crucial role in the structural integrity of the canopy hammock. Aluminum frames are lightweight and resistant to rust, while steel frames offer added strength but may require additional protection from corrosion for outdoor use.
  • Canopy Material: The canopy itself should be made from water-resistant and UV-protective materials to ensure longevity. Fabrics like solution-dyed acrylic can provide fade resistance and durability against weather conditions, enhancing the lifespan of the hammock.
  • Stitching and Reinforcement: The quality of stitching and reinforcement techniques can greatly affect durability. Double-stitched seams and reinforced stress points prevent tearing and enhance the overall strength of the hammock, making it safer for frequent use.
  • Weight Capacity: Materials that allow for a higher weight capacity often indicate durability. A hammock designed with robust materials will typically accommodate more weight, ensuring it can handle varying users without compromising its integrity over time.

What Factors Should You Consider When Choosing a Canopy Hammock?

When choosing the best canopy hammock, several factors should be taken into account to ensure comfort, durability, and suitability for your needs.

  • Material: The fabric of the hammock is crucial for comfort and weather resistance. Look for breathable, durable materials like nylon or polyester that can withstand outdoor elements and provide a comfortable resting experience.
  • Canopy Design: The design and structure of the canopy provide essential protection from sun and rain. A well-designed canopy should offer ample coverage and be adjustable to block sunlight at different angles throughout the day.
  • Weight Capacity: Always check the weight limit of the hammock to ensure it can safely support the intended users. This factor is particularly important for hammocks meant for two people or heavier individuals, as exceeding the limit can lead to accidents or damage.
  • Portability: If you plan to use your hammock in various locations, consider its weight and ease of setup. Lightweight, compact designs with included carrying cases are ideal for camping and travel, making it easy to transport.
  • Stability and Support: Look for a hammock with robust support features, such as strong straps and an effective suspension system. Stability is crucial for comfort, especially when getting in and out of the hammock, so consider how the design affects balance.
  • Weather Resistance: If you plan on using your hammock outdoors frequently, it’s important to select one that is resistant to various weather conditions. Hammocks with UV protection and water-resistant properties will ensure longevity and maintain comfort during unexpected weather changes.
  • Price: Set a budget that reflects the quality and features you require. While more expensive options may offer better materials and construction, there are also budget-friendly options that provide good value without compromising too much on quality.
  • Brand Reputation: Research brands and read reviews to understand the experiences of other users. A reputable brand often guarantees better customer service and product satisfaction, which can be especially important if issues arise after purchase.

What Safety Features Are Crucial in a Canopy Hammock?

When considering the best canopy hammock, it’s essential to prioritize safety features that enhance stability and security.

  • Sturdy Suspension System: A reliable suspension system is crucial for safely securing the hammock to trees or posts. It should include durable straps or ropes that can withstand significant weight and resist abrasion.
  • Weight Capacity: The weight capacity of the hammock determines how many people can use it safely at once. It’s important to choose a hammock that exceeds the combined weight of its intended users to prevent accidents.
  • Secure Canopy Attachment: The canopy should have a secure attachment mechanism to ensure it stays in place during windy conditions. Look for features like reinforced grommets or adjustable straps that keep the canopy taut and stable.
  • Non-Slip Material: The fabric of the hammock should have a non-slip texture to prevent users from sliding out. This can be especially important when getting in and out of the hammock, particularly for children or elderly users.
  • Reinforced Stitching: Quality stitching along seams and attachment points enhances durability and safety. Reinforced stitching prevents tearing under stress, ensuring the hammock remains intact during use.
  • Ground Anchors: For added safety, some canopies include ground anchors that secure the hammock in place. These anchors help stabilize the setup and prevent tipping, especially in windy conditions.
  • UV Protection: While not a direct safety feature, UV protection in the fabric of the canopy helps shield users from harmful sun exposure. This is especially important during prolonged use, ensuring a safer lounging experience.
